British rap icon J Hus is set to celebrate the 5-year anniversary of his critically acclaimed album Big Conspiracy with an unmissable live show at the prestigious Royal Albert Hall on June 17th, 2025. In what promises to be one of the most memorable live shows of the year, J Hus will take over one of the UK’s most iconic venues for a one-night-only performance that will bring the raw energy, cultural weight, and genre-defining sound of ‘Big Conspiracy’ back to the stage — and bigger than ever.
This will be an intimate and deeply personal show, honouring an album that helped redefine the sound of British music. As a gesture to the fans who’ve supported him from day one, J Hus is keeping ticket prices as low as possible for this one-off show at £30. In an era of rising costs and inaccessible shows, this decision reflects Hus’s ongoing commitment to his community — making sure the people who made the music matter most can be there in person.

Former FBI hostage negotiator turned bestselling author and business strategist Chris Voss is bringing his renowned negotiation knowledge to the UK for a special one-night-only event in London on Saturday 11th April. As part of the ten-year anniversary for his global bestseller Never Split the Difference, Chris Voss will take the stage at Eventim Apollo London to share the techniques that have saved lives, shaped leaders, and rescued relationships worldwide. Stratford East today announce that Jade Lewis has been appointed Associate Artistic Director. Lewis is currently an Associate Artist at Synergy Theatre Project and has held a number of associateships across the sector.

Yusuf/Cat Stevens] has today announced a UK and North American book tour, titled Cat On The Road To Findout – An Evening Of Tales, Tunes And Other Mysteries taking place through September and October. The tour accompanies the release of Yusuf’s long-awaited memoir, Cat On The Road To Findout.
